Проблема в следующем: авторизуюсь на сайте через фронтэнд (как админ) в меню пользователя кликаю на "Админка", перехожу в админ панель (безо всяких проблем), а вот в админ панели куда бы не кликнул перекидывает на форму авторизации админ панели.
Где рыть, что делать?
Пробовал в разных браузерах, также чистил истоию и куки — не помогает. Ни каких ошибок не выскакивает. Вчера ещё было нормально, с сайтом ничего не делал никакие файлы не менял не модифицировал.
Поиск на форумевыдал кучу тем но ничего к моему случаю не подходит(((
#1
7 июля 2013 в 11:52
#2
7 июля 2013 в 13:30
Первое, о чём надо подумать — после чего это произошло. Затем попытаться откатиться назад, убрав то, после чего это произошло. Если это невозможно, то тогда уже создавать подобную тему и обязательно указывать после чего это произошло. Если вы конкретно не помните после чего это произошло, то опишите всё, что вы делали, после чего, это произошло.
#3
7 июля 2013 в 13:33
SE7EN, посмотрите на свой ip
internet.yandex.ru/
пообновляйте страницу. Не меняется ли он?
У меня так периодически возникает. Тупо после обновления ip провайдера меняется. Ну это у нас провайдеры такие странные.
internet.yandex.ru/
пообновляйте страницу. Не меняется ли он?
У меня так периодически возникает. Тупо после обновления ip провайдера меняется. Ну это у нас провайдеры такие странные.
Сегодня в 07:40
#4
7 июля 2013 в 23:10
Сделал так: скачал сайт, запустил его на "Денвере" и проверил всё работает. Отсюда возникает мысль что дело в хостинге надо их долбить. Хостинг arvixe.com
#5
7 июля 2013 в 23:14
посмотрите вот такие переменные в php.ini
Для трёх часов жизни сессии нужно выставить:
session.gc_maxlifetime = 10800
session.cookie_lifetime = 10800
Для трёх часов жизни сессии нужно выставить:
session.gc_maxlifetime = 10800
session.cookie_lifetime = 10800
#6
7 июля 2013 в 23:32
session.gc_maxlifetime 1440
session.cookie_lifetime — отакого вобще нет
session.cookie_lifetime — отакого вобще нет
#7
7 июля 2013 в 23:55
Попробуйте для теста прописать в /etc/apache2/sites-available/ваш сайт в самом низу :
php_admin_value session.save_path "/xxx/xxx/xxx/tmp
cменив путь на свой, предварительно создав папку tmp с правами 777 чуть выше папки с сайтом.
После перечитайте конфиги апача /etc/init.d/apache2 reload
Этим вы проверите сессии, они будут сохраняться в вашей новой директории tmp
После проверки нужно либо вернуть все обратно, либо прописать по крону очистку новой папки tmp, по умолчанию на срвере это 20 мин.
php_admin_value session.save_path "/xxx/xxx/xxx/tmp
cменив путь на свой, предварительно создав папку tmp с правами 777 чуть выше папки с сайтом.
После перечитайте конфиги апача /etc/init.d/apache2 reload
Этим вы проверите сессии, они будут сохраняться в вашей новой директории tmp
После проверки нужно либо вернуть все обратно, либо прописать по крону очистку новой папки tmp, по умолчанию на срвере это 20 мин.
#8
7 июля 2013 в 23:57
это 24 минутыsession.gc_maxlifetime 1440
#9
8 июля 2013 в 00:08
Вы не поверите! Только что всё само сабой заработало!
#10
8 июля 2013 в 00:14
Ну и хорошо =)
рано обрадовался, песня начала повторятся
странное наблюдение, пока хожу по сайту как обычнвй пользователь (хоть и авторизовался как админ) не трогаю админские функции (редаткировать, удалить и т.п.) всё нормально — попробовал отредактировать объявление… тут же выбрасыват из аккаунта, станавлюсь простым гостем (((
странное наблюдение, пока хожу по сайту как обычнвй пользователь (хоть и авторизовался как админ) не трогаю админские функции (редаткировать, удалить и т.п.) всё нормально — попробовал отредактировать объявление… тут же выбрасыват из аккаунта, станавлюсь простым гостем (((
#12
8 июля 2013 в 09:32
А версия системы у вас какая?
#13
8 июля 2013 в 10:49
1.10.1